Understanding This Defective Product Injury Service

Product liability covers injuries caused by design flaws, manufacturing defects, or insufficient warnings that make a product unreasonably dangerous.

If a consumer item harmed you, you may have options including recalls, civil claims, or negotiated settlements, depending on the circumstances.

Definition and Explanation

Defective product injuries arise when a product is unsafe for its intended use, and the defect makes it dangerous beyond what reasonable consumers expect.

Key Elements and Processes

Elements typically include a duty to ensure product safety, breach of that duty through a defective item, causation linking the defect to injuries, and recoverable damages. The process often involves investigation, gathering medical records and product information, filing a claim, and pursuing negotiation or litigation.

Key Terms and Glossary

A concise glossary helps explain common terms used in defective product cases and practical steps to take after an injury.

Product Liability

A legal claim that a defective product caused injury or damage, holding manufacturers and sellers responsible for safe design, manufacturing, and warnings.

Strict Liability

A standard that may hold manufacturers liable for injuries caused by defective products regardless of fault in design or conduct, depending on the jurisdiction.

Damages

Compensation for medical expenses, lost income, and non-economic losses such as pain and suffering.

Recalls and Safety Notices

Actions taken by manufacturers or regulators to remove dangerous products from the market or warn consumers about risks.

Pro Tips for Your Case

Keep all product packaging and documentation

Save receipts, packaging, and any warranty or recall notices to support your claim.

Document injuries and impact

Take photos of injuries and keep medical records to show the extent of harm.

Be cautious with deadlines

Know filing deadlines and respond to requests promptly to protect your rights.

What is a defective product injury?

A defective product injury happens when a product is unsafe or mislabeled, causing harm. Liability may extend to manufacturers, distributors, and retailers, depending on the circumstances. Understanding who is responsible can help you pursue the right claims.

Liability can attach to manufacturers for design or manufacturing flaws, as well as to sellers who failed to warn about known risks. In some cases, shared fault or assumptions about responsibility may apply. We help identify all liable parties.

California’s statute of limitations for product liability claims typically requires filing within several years of injury. The exact time frame depends on the details of your case. It is important to consult promptly.

Damages may include medical expenses, wage loss, and non-economic injuries like pain and suffering. Some cases also permit compensation for loss of enjoyment of life and future care costs.

While you can start a claim without a lawyer, having a skilled attorney can help protect your rights, gather essential documentation, and negotiate a fair settlement.

Bring medical records, product details, receipts, and any correspondence. A copy of the product packaging and recall notices can also be helpful.

Some cases go to court, but many are resolved through negotiation or mediation. We tailor the approach to your situation.

Liability is evaluated based on product safety, marketing claims, and the connection between the defect and your injuries. A thorough investigation helps establish the strongest grounds for a claim.

Recalls and safety warnings are important considerations in liability. They can influence responsibilities and damages, and can support your claim when a recalled product caused harm.
